Decision expected on Wednesday concerning Usinor/Arbed/Aceralia

Brussels, 19/11/2001 (Agence Europe) - Amelia Torres, spokesperson for Commissioner Monti, indicated on Tuesday that the Commission would issue its decision on Wednesday over the merger between Usinor, Arbed and Aceralia, specifying that the renegotiation concerning a possible change of each partners' stakes would be without an impact on the assessment of the dossier. The notification of the merger remains in the hands of the European Commission, which will rule on Wednesday. I do not see why the possible renegotiation of the merger terms should have any impact whatsoever (…). This concerns a merger between three companies and, during an assessment from the point of view of competition, it is of little importance that a company has 90% or that three companies each share a third of the capital, indicated the spokesperson, in summary. In fact, according to the press the Spanish Aceralia and the Luxembourg based Arbed are trying to convince the French Usinor to review their share of the cake upwards. During the negotiations last February, the parties had agreed that the combined stake of Aceralia and Arbed would total 43.5%. However, the latter would like to see this stake rise to around 48% when taking into account the good performance recently enjoyed by Aceralia. The Commission will thus not get embroiled in the bickering and should issue on Wednesday a decision that the specialists present as positive. In fact, the three actors have accepted numerous concessions (see EUROPE of 9 November, p.10).
